The end of Season 4 – Chapter 2 in Fortnite is approaching. The live event should also take place soon. Dataminers have now found the first leaks about the event. Is the dreaded black hole returning?
What’s going on in Fortnite? Season 4 – Chapter 2 is slowly coming to an end. The season is expected to conclude on November 30, unless it is extended.
Players are now waiting for the live event that will conclude Season 4. So far, it was only known that the villain Galactus is on his way to bring chaos to the island. In the Nexus War, Fortnite characters are expected to fight alongside Marvel heroes.
Dataminers find first leaks about the live event
What was found? During the downtime of Fortnite, which implemented update 14.60, dataminers searched for information in the game’s data. Although there were no major changes in the game itself, they discovered a few hints regarding the live event.
A sound file was found that, according to the leakers, is related to the live event. However, it is still unclear whether it is intended for the countdown or the event itself:
Additionally, the dataminers also found the name and description of the special game mode that will be active during the event. The mode is expected to be called: “The Devourer of Worlds” and the description states: “Defend the island to save all of reality” (via Twitter).
Will we see the dreaded black hole again?
What is the black hole? At the end of Season 10 and also at the end of Chapter 1, players experienced a live event where a rocket was launched. But everything quickly went out of balance when a meteorite appeared, hit the “Zero Point”, and suddenly swallowed the entire map.
This resulted in a black hole, which players could only stare at. Fortnite was then down for a full 2 days, without knowing how the game would proceed.
Why could this happen again? Another hint appeared after the update, but at first glance, it only concerns Fortnite’s PvE mode. However, looking more closely, it points to a possible return of the black hole.
Dataminers discovered that a voice sequence from the robot Ray from Save the World was reactivated: “Attention! Attention! We are detecting strange anomalies on the Battle Royale island. We should better hide before it all spills over.” (via Twitter)
According to the dataminer Firemonkey, this could be an indication that the PvE mode will be down during the event. This exact situation has happened before, precisely when the black hole appeared.
